Output 73fafc88c10ee2b8c0d071853b4ea2dcd766cfcd4a806656738f5b1cb0681704:0

value
1369486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6f5e2678de70d5b2d939b1452b4e06467dc532 OP_EQUAL
address
3QcUwfLcdoeZfzXFUQnDNMx21gyqVary9H
transaction
73fafc88c10ee2b8c0d071853b4ea2dcd766cfcd4a806656738f5b1cb0681704
spent
true